package com.akiban.sql.types;
import com.akiban.sql.StandardException;
/** Character set and collation for character types. */
public final class CharacterTypeAttributes
{
public static enum CollationDerivation {
NONE, IMPLICIT, EXPLICIT
}
private String characterSet;
private String collation;
private CollationDerivation collationDerivation;
public CharacterTypeAttributes(String characterSet,
String collation,
CollationDerivation collationDerivation) {
this.characterSet = characterSet;
this.collation = collation;
this.collationDerivation = collationDerivation;
}
public String getCharacterSet() {
return characterSet;
}
public String getCollation() {
return collation;
}
public CollationDerivation getCollationDerivation() {
return collationDerivation;
}
public static CharacterTypeAttributes forCharacterSet(String characterSet) {
return new CharacterTypeAttributes(characterSet, null, null);
}
public static CharacterTypeAttributes forCollation(CharacterTypeAttributes base,
String collation) {
String characterSet = null;
if (base != null)
characterSet = base.characterSet;
return new CharacterTypeAttributes(characterSet,
collation, CollationDerivation.EXPLICIT);
}
public static CharacterTypeAttributes mergeCollations(CharacterTypeAttributes ta1,
CharacterTypeAttributes ta2)
throws StandardException {
if ((ta1 == null) || (ta1.collationDerivation == null)) {
return ta2;
}
else if ((ta2 == null) || (ta2.collationDerivation == null)) {
return ta1;
}
else if (ta1.collationDerivation == CollationDerivation.EXPLICIT) {
if (ta2.collationDerivation == CollationDerivation.EXPLICIT) {
if (!ta1.collation.equals(ta2.collation))
throw new StandardException("Incompatible collations: " +
ta1 + " " + ta1.collation + " and " +
ta2 + " " + ta2.collation);
}
return ta1;
}
else if (ta2.collationDerivation == CollationDerivation.EXPLICIT) {
return ta2;
}
else if ((ta1.collationDerivation == CollationDerivation.IMPLICIT) &&
(ta2.collationDerivation == CollationDerivation.IMPLICIT) &&
ta1.collation.equals(ta2.collation)) {
return ta1;
}
else {
return new CharacterTypeAttributes(null, null, CollationDerivation.NONE);
}
}
@Override
public boolean equals(Object o) {
if (!(o instanceof CharacterTypeAttributes)) return false;
CharacterTypeAttributes other = (CharacterTypeAttributes)o;
return (((characterSet == null) ?
(other.characterSet == null) :
characterSet.equals(other.characterSet)) &&
((collation == null) ?
(other.collation == null) :
collation.equals(other.collation)));
}
@Override
public String toString() {
if ((characterSet == null) && (collation == null)) return "none";
StringBuilder str = new StringBuilder();
if (characterSet != null) {
str.append("CHARACTER SET ");
str.append(characterSet);
}
if (collation != null) {
if (characterSet != null) str.append(" ");
str.append("COLLATE ");
str.append(collation);
}
return str.toString();
}
}
